What's All The Buzz About Twitter?
Report concludes that many users are 'tweeting' about work issues.

The popularity of Twitter and other "microblogging" platforms among individual users has piqued the interest of the business world, according to a report by the Stamford, Conn.-based IT research firm Gartner Inc.

"Despite the fact that Twitter is primarily aimed at individual users in the consumer market, many of those individuals work for companies and "tweet" about business issues, leading businesses to explore how they could best use it," says Jeffrey Mann, research vice president at Gartner.
